Slate Roof Construction Services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of roofs made primarily from natural or manufactured slate tiles. These services typically include assessing the existing roof structure, selecting appropriate slate materials, and ensuring proper installation techniques to achieve a durable and visually appealing roof. Skilled contractors focus on precise fitting and secure fastening of each slate piece, which is essential for longevity and weather resistance. Proper installation not only enhances the aesthetic appeal of a property but also helps protect it from water infiltration, wind damage, and other environmental factors.

One of the primary issues slate roof construction addresses is the prevention of leaks and water damage. Over time, slate roofs may develop cracks, loosened tiles, or other vulnerabilities due to weather exposure or aging materials. Replacing or repairing damaged slate tiles can be complex, given the weight and fragility of the material. Professional slate roof services help identify problem areas early, perform targeted repairs, and replace broken or missing tiles to maintain the roof’s integrity. These services also include inspecting flashing, underlayment, and other roofing components to ensure comprehensive protection.

Material Costs - Slate roofing materials typically range from $10 to $20 per square foot, with high-end options reaching up to $30. The overall cost depends on the quality and thickness of the slate chosen for the project.

Installation Expenses - Labor for slate roof installation can vary from $30 to $50 per square foot, depending on the complexity of the roof and local labor rates. More intricate designs or steep pitches may increase costs.

Total Project Cost - The complete cost for installing a slate roof generally falls between $25,000 and $50,000 for an average-sized home. Larger or custom projects may cost more based on scope and materials.

Additional Fees - Costs for tear-off, roof preparation, and additional structural support can add $2,000 to $5,000 to the total. These expenses vary based on existing roof conditions and project specifics.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of slate roof construction? Slate roofs are known for their durability, natural appearance, and long lifespan, making them a popular choice for historic and high-end properties in Addison, IL and nearby areas.

How long does a slate roof typically last? When properly installed and maintained, slate roofs can last 75 years or more, providing a lasting roofing solution for homeowners and property owners.

What should I consider when choosing a slate roof contractor? It is important to select experienced local professionals who specialize in slate roofing to ensure quality installation and proper handling of this specialized material.

Are slate roofs suitable for all types of buildings? Slate roofs are most suitable for buildings with strong structural support, as they are heavy and require appropriate framing and support systems.

What maintenance is required for slate roofs? Regular inspections and occasional repairs of broken or loose slates are recommended to preserve the roof’s integrity and appearance over time.
